MANILA - The Department of Health on Monday logged 1,427 new cases of coronavirus disease 2019 (Covid-19), pushing the nation's overall tally of confirmed infections to 3,653,526. This is so far the lowest number of daily infections recorded in the country this year and the third straight day where fresh infections are below 2,000. The latest Covid-19 bulletin indicated 58,657 active cases while total recoveries rose to 3,539,106 after 3,269 new recovered cases were recorded. Out of the active cases, 53,326 are mild, 2,845 are moderate, 760 are asymptomatic, 1,422 are severe, and 304 are critical. "Of the 1,427 reported cases today, 1,389 (97 percent) occurred within the recent 14 days Feb. 8 to 21, 2022," the DOH reported. The regions with the most cases in the recent two weeks were the National Capital Region (NCR) with 318 or 23 percent, Calabarzon with 168 or 12 percent, and Western Visayas with 159 or 11 percent of the new infections. MANILA - The Department of Health (DOH) on Sunday reported 36,763 recoveries and 29,828 new coronavirus disease 2019 (Covid-19) infections. The latest Covid-19 bulletin indicated 273,580 active cases while total recoveries rose to 3,090,164, or 90.4 percent of 3,417,216 infections since the pandemic started in March 2020. Out of the active cases, 260,399 are mild, 3,006 are moderate, 8,371 are asymptomatic, 1,496 are severe, and 308 are critical. "Of the 29,828 reported cases today, 29,237 (98 percent) occurred within the recent 14 days Jan. 10 to Jan. 23, 2022," the DOH reported. The regions with the most cases in the recent two weeks were the National Capital Region (NCR) with 5,178 or 18 percent of new infections; Calabarzon (Cavite, Laguna, Batangas, Rizal, Quezon), 4,227 or 14 percent; and Central Luzon, 2,787 or 10 percent. MANILA - The Department of Health (DOH) logged 37,070 new coronavirus disease 2019 (Covid-19) infections and 33,940 new recoveries Monday. Active cases rose to 290,938 while total recoveries jumped to 2,898,507, or 89.4 percent of the 3,242,374 infections recorded since the pandemic started in March 2020. Among the active cases, 277,020 are mild, 2,940 are moderate, 9,187 are asymptomatic, 1,480 are severe, and 304 are critical. "Of the 37,070 reported cases today, 36,001 (97 percent) occurred within the recent 14 days - Jan. 4, 2021 to Jan. 17, 2022," the DOH said. The regions with the most cases in the past two weeks were the National Capital Region (NCR) with 13,061 or 36 percent of new infections; Region 4-A (Calabarzon), 9,048 or 25 percent; and Central Luzon, 4,173 or 12 percent.
